打赏

相关文章

第5章 输入/输出(I/O)管理

王道学习 考纲内容 (一)I/O管理基础 设备:设备的基本概念,设备的分类,I/O接口 I/O控制方式:轮询方式,中断方式,DMA方式 I/O软件层次结构&#x…

vue3中跨层传递provide、inject

前置说明 在 Vue 3 中,provide 和 inject 是一对用于跨组件树传递数据的 API。它们允许你在祖先组件中使用 provide 提供数据或服务,然后在后代组件中使用 inject 来获取这些数据或服务。这种方式特别适用于跨多个层级的组件传递数据,而不需要…

Cloud Native Spring in Action

目录 设计原则 15 Factor App 数据验证和错误处理 测试 使用 Junit 5 进行单元测试 使用 SpringBootTest 进行集成测试 使用 WebMvcTest 测试 REST Controller 使用 JsonTest 测试 JSON 序列化 使用 DataJdbcTest 和 Testcontainers 测试数据持久化 使用 Reactor 和 …

volatile是如何实现可见性和有序性的?

volatile 关键字在 Java 中用于保证变量的可见性和有序性。它是通过 Java 内存模型(Java Memory Model,JMM)中的一些机制来实现的。下面逐一解释这两种特性及其实现原理。 1. 可见性 定义:可见性指的是当一个线程修改了某个变量…

域名购买需要多少钱

域名购买和SSL证书的重要性在网络生态中变得愈加显著。这两个方面对于建立并维护一个成功的网站至关重要。在本文中,我们将深入探讨如何购买域名和获得SSL证书,以确保您的在线存在安全可靠。 1. 选择信誉卓越的域名注册公司 如今,域名注册公…

第三十五篇:HTTP报文格式,HTTP系列二

HTTP 是超⽂本传输协议,也就是HyperText Transfer Protocol。 前面我们讲到第三章中网络协议的定义,网络协议的定义:网络协议是通信计算机双方必须共同遵从的一组约定。就像两个人要进行交流,如果不制定一套约定,一方…

vscode 安装教程

双击vscode 安装包 同意,下一步 可以使用默认安装路径,也可以优化为这个 全选 取消勾选,点完成 在桌面创建一个空文件夹,拖动到vscode图标上 点击这个图标创建文件,注意必须以.py 结尾!&#xff0…

手机版浏览

扫一扫体验

微信公众账号

微信扫一扫加关注

返回
顶部